René Wintjes is a scholar working on Political Science and International Relations, Economics and Econometrics and Management of Technology and Innovation. According to data from OpenAlex, René Wintjes has authored 10 papers receiving a total of 198 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Political Science and International Relations, 4 papers in Economics and Econometrics and 3 papers in Management of Technology and Innovation. Recurrent topics in René Wintjes’s work include Regional Development and Policy (7 papers), Innovation Policy and R&D (3 papers) and University-Industry-Government Innovation Models (2 papers). René Wintjes is often cited by papers focused on Regional Development and Policy (7 papers), Innovation Policy and R&D (3 papers) and University-Industry-Government Innovation Models (2 papers). René Wintjes collaborates with scholars based in The Netherlands, United States and United Kingdom. René Wintjes's co-authors include Claire Nauwelaers, Hugo Hollanders, Dragana Radičić, Geoff Pugh, Jon Fairburn, Karl‐Heinz Leitner, Bianca Potì, Jan Youtie, Katharina Fellnhofer and Margarita Angelidou and has published in prestigious journals such as Scientific Data, European Planning Studies and Technology Analysis and Strategic Management.
